一、安装node.js环境

        Claude Code 依赖 Node.js 运行,请确保版本为 18 或更高。(我已经安装过,这里跳过,有需求可以去找其他资源,建议先安装nvm,这可以帮助管理node)

二、通过 npm 安装 claude code

npm install -g @anthropic-ai/claude-code --registry=https://registry.npmmirror.com

加上--registry 参数,将下载源指定为速度更快的国内淘宝镜像,可以加快安装速度。

三、验证安装

        在powershell中查看版本号,有返回就是安装成功了

claude --version

四、claude code 配置

        在国内无法直接访问claude-opus等模型,因此需要配置国内的api。推荐deepseek,国内直连速度快,性价比高。

        如果不配置国内模型,报错如下:

4.1 deepseek-api 配置

(1)获取 API Key(如果还没有)

(2)在当前 PowerShell 中配置并启动

  • 依次执行以下命令(记得替换成你的真实 Key)
$env:ANTHROPIC_BASE_URL="https://api.deepseek.com/anthropic"
$env:ANTHROPIC_AUTH_TOKEN="<你的 DeepSeek API Key>"
$env:ANTHROPIC_MODEL="deepseek-v4-pro[1m]"
$env:ANTHROPIC_DEFAULT_OPUS_MODEL="deepseek-v4-pro[1m]"
$env:ANTHROPIC_DEFAULT_SONNET_MODEL="deepseek-v4-pro[1m]"
$env:ANTHROPIC_DEFAULT_HAIKU_MODEL="deepseek-v4-flash"
$env:CLAUDE_CODE_SUBAGENT_MODEL="deepseek-v4-flash"
$env:CLAUDE_CODE_EFFORT_LEVEL="max"
claude

4.2 终端配色方案

        初次启动后,效果如下:会让你选择终端配色方案。选项 2 "Dark mode" 前面有个 √,表示已经默认选中了。

        这个页面是 Claude Code 的安全提示,告诉你需要对自己的代码负责,使用前需要了解的基本安全事项。这是常规的安全声明,按下回车后就会进入真正的操作界面了。

4.3 安全提示要点

  • Claude 可能犯错 - 你需要对它的操作负责,特别是运行代码时

  • 注意提示注入风险 - 只在你信任的代码库中使用它

看到这个提示说明 Claude Code 已经正常工作了!它在确认你是否有权限操作当前目录D:\PythonProject\play

  ✅ 选择 "Yes, I trust this folder"

  如果这个文件夹是你自己创建的 Python 项目(看路径名应该是),那就选第 1 个选项。

  操作方式:

  • 按 ↑ 或 ↓ 方向键选择第 1 项

  • 然后按 回车 (Enter) 确认

五、开始使用

        启动后,你可以直接输入自然语言指令,例如:

  • "你是谁"

六、永久环境变量配置

        之前设置的环境变量只能保持在当前窗口,一旦关闭,将丢失信息,这里推荐一种永久设置的方式。

(1)按 Win + R,输入 sysdm.cpl

(2)点击 高级 → 环境变量

(3)在 用户变量 中点击 新建

(4)分别添加:

  - 变量名:ANTHROPIC_BASE_URL,值:https://api.deepseek.com/anthropic
  - 变量名:ANTHROPIC_AUTH_TOKEN,值:你的api-key
  - 变量名:ANTHROPIC_MODEL,值:deepseek-v4-flash

(5)点击确定,重启 PowerShell

Logo

欢迎加入DeepSeek 技术社区。在这里,你可以找到志同道合的朋友,共同探索AI技术的奥秘。

更多推荐